# For basic header of all ICMP/ICMPv6 header struct rte_icmp_echo_hdr; # For ICMP/ICMPv6 echo header The existing struct rte_icmp_hdr should not be used in new code. It should be set to be deprecated in future. The reason for that is, icmp_ident/icmp_seq_nb are not common fields of ICMP/ICMPv6 packets. 3: Enhance testpmd flow pattern to support ICMPv6 identifier and sequence. Example of ICMPv6 echo pattern in testpmd command: pattern eth / ipv6 / icmp6_echo_request / end pattern eth / ipv6 / icmp6_echo_reply / end pattern eth / ipv6 / icmp6_echo_request ident is 20 seq is Since type and code of ICMPv6 echo is already specified by ITEM type: RTE_FLOW_ITEM_TYPE_ICMP6_ECHO_REQUEST RTE_FLOW_ITEM_TYPE_ICMP6_ECHO_REPLY mlx5 pmd will set appropriate type and code automatically: Echo request: type(128), code(0) Echo reply: type(129), code(0) type and code provided by application will be ignored.
